2024年6月5日发(作者:)
linux 运维监控指标 -回复
Linux运维监控指标:保障系统稳定与性能优化
引言:
随着Linux操作系统的广泛应用,对于企业来说,保障Linux系统的
稳定运行成为一项重要任务。运维监控指标是评估系统状态和性能的关键
指标,通过对这些指标的监控,可以实时发现问题并采取相应的措施,确
保系统的可靠性和高效性。本文将介绍一些常用的Linux运维监控指标,
并分析这些指标的应用和相关工具。
一、CPU使用率
CPU是计算机系统的核心组件之一,而CPU的使用率直接影响系统
的性能。通过监控CPU的使用率,可以了解系统的负载情况,避免CPU
过载导致的性能下降。常用的CPU使用率监控指标有平均负载和用户空
间、内核空间、等待IO的CPU使用率等。我们可以使用top、vmstat
等命令来查看CPU的使用率情况。
二、内存使用率
内存是系统中的重要组成部分,也是系统性能的关键因素之一。内存
使用率的监控可以帮助我们了解系统内存的利用率,及时处理内存泄漏等
问题。常用的内存使用率监控指标有物理内存和交换空间的使用率等。我
们可以使用free、sar等命令来查看内存的使用情况。
三、磁盘IO
磁盘IO是系统各种操作的关键环节,对于系统的性能和稳定性有着
至关重要的影响。通过监控磁盘的IO情况,可以及时发现磁盘读写过于
频繁或者磁盘IO饱和等问题,从而采取相应的优化措施。常用的磁盘IO
监控指标有磁盘读写的吞吐量、平均响应时间、IO队列长度等。我们可以
使用iostat、iotop等命令来查看磁盘的IO情况。
四、网络流量
网络流量是系统与外部通信的重要组成部分,对于网络性能的监控和
优化有着重要意义。通过监控网络流量,可以了解系统的网络状况,及时
发现网络延迟、丢包、带宽利用率过高等问题。常用的网络流量监控指标
有带宽利用率、延迟、丢包率等。我们可以使用iftop、tcpdump等命令
来查看网络流量情况。
五、进程状态与资源占用
进程是系统中运行的程序的实例,而进程的状态和资源占用情况直接
影响系统的性能和稳定性。通过监控进程的状态和资源占用情况,可以及
时发现进程异常、资源泄漏等问题,从而避免系统崩溃和卡顿。常用的进
程监控指标有进程状态、CPU使用率、内存使用率等。我们可以使用ps、
pidstat等命令来查看进程的状态和资源占用情况。
六、系统日志和错误日志
系统日志和错误日志是记录系统运行情况和异常情况的重要工具。通
过监控系统日志和错误日志,可以及时发现系统的异常和错误,进行相应
的处理。常用的系统日志和错误日志监控指标有报错信息、警告信息等。
我们可以使用tail、grep等命令来查看系统日志和错误日志。
七、安全事件和攻击检测
随着网络安全问题的日益突出,系统安全的监控和防护显得尤为重要。
通过监控安全事件和攻击检测情况,可以及时发现系统的安全漏洞和入侵,
采取相应的应对措施。常用的安全事件和攻击检测监控指标有登录失败次
数、异常登录行为等。我们可以使用fail2ban、psad等工具来监控安全
事件和攻击检测情况。
结论:Linux运维监控指标是保障系统稳定和性能优化的重要工具,
通过对这些指标的监控,可以及时发现问题并采取相应的措施。本文介绍
了一些常用的Linux运维监控指标,包括CPU使用率、内存使用率、磁
盘IO、网络流量、进程状态与资源占用、系统日志和错误日志,以及安全
事件和攻击检测等。希望读者能通过本文的介绍了解到这些指标的应用和
相关工具,并在实践中灵活运用,提升Linux系统的稳定性和性能优化。
发布者:admin,转转请注明出处:http://www.yc00.com/web/1717548196a2740090.html
评论列表(0条)